WebDriverIO MCP Server
A Model Context Protocol (MCP) server that enables Claude Desktop to interact with web browsers and mobile applications using WebDriverIO. Automate Chrome, Firefox, Edge, and Safari browsers plus iOS and Android apps—all through a unified interface.
Installation
Setup
Option 1: Configure Claude Desktop or Claude Code (Recommended)
Add the following configuration to your Claude MCP settings:
{
"mcpServers": {
"wdio-mcp": {
"command": "npx",
"args": [
"-y",
"@wdio/mcp"
]
}
}
}
Option 2: Global Installation
npm i -g @wdio/mcp
Then configure MCP:
{
"mcpServers": {
"wdio-mcp": {
"command": "wdio-mcp"
}
}
}
Note: The npm package is
@wdio/mcp, but the executable binary iswdio-mcp.
Restart Claude Desktop
⚠️ You may need to fully restart Claude Desktop. On Windows, use Task Manager to ensure it's completely closed before restarting.

Prerequisites For Mobile App Automation
- Appium Server: Install globally with
npm install -g appium - Platform Drivers:
- iOS:
appium driver install xcuitest(requires Xcode on macOS) - Android:
appium driver install uiautomator2(requires Android Studio)
- iOS:
- Devices/Emulators:
- iOS Simulator (macOS) or physical device
- Android Emulator or physical device
- For iOS Real Devices: You'll need the device's UDID (Unique Device Identifier)
- Find UDID on macOS: Connect device → Open Finder → Select device → Click device name/model to reveal UDID
- Find UDID on Windows: Connect device → iTunes or Apple Devices app → Click device icon → Click "Serial Number" to reveal UDID
- Xcode method: Window → Devices and Simulators → Select device → UDID shown as "Identifier"
Start the Appium server before using mobile features:
appium
# Server runs at http://127.0.0.1:4723 by default
Features
Browser Automation
- Session Management: Start and close browser sessions (Chrome, Firefox, Edge, Safari) with headless/headed modes
- Navigation & Interaction: Navigate URLs, click elements, fill forms, and retrieve content
- Page Analysis: Get visible elements, accessibility trees, take screenshots
- Cookie Management: Get, set, and delete cookies
- Scrolling: Smooth scrolling with configurable distances
Mobile App Automation (iOS/Android)
- Native App Testing: Test iOS (.app/.ipa) and Android (.apk) apps via Appium
- Touch Gestures: Tap, swipe, long-press, drag-and-drop
- App Lifecycle: Launch, background, terminate, check app state
- Context Switching: Seamlessly switch between native and webview contexts for hybrid apps
- Device Control: Rotate, lock/unlock, geolocation, keyboard control, notifications
- Cross-Platform Selectors: Accessibility IDs, XPath, UiAutomator (Android), Predicates (iOS)
Available Tools
Session Management
| Tool | Description |
|---|---|
start_browser | Start a browser session (Chrome, Firefox, Edge, Safari; headless/headed, custom dimensions) |
start_app_session | Start an iOS or Android app session via Appium (supports state preservation via noReset) |
close_session | Close or detach from the current browser or app session (supports detach mode) |
Navigation & Page Interaction (Web & Mobile)
| Tool | Description |
|---|---|
navigate | Navigate to a URL |
get_visible_elements | Get visible, interactable elements on the page. Supports inViewportOnly (default: true) to filter viewport elements, and includeContainers (default: false) to include layout containers on mobile |
get_accessibility | Get accessibility tree with semantic element information |
scroll | Scroll in a direction (up/down) by specified pixels |
take_screenshot | Capture a screenshot |
Element Interaction (Web & Mobile)
| Tool | Description |
|---|---|
click_element | Click an element |
set_value | Type text into input fields |
Cookie Management (Web)
| Tool | Description |
|---|---|
get_cookies | Get all cookies or a specific cookie by name |
set_cookie | Set a cookie with name, value, and optional attributes |
delete_cookies | Delete all cookies or a specific cookie |
Mobile Gestures (iOS/Android)
| Tool | Description |
|---|---|
tap_element | Tap an element by selector or coordinates |
swipe | Swipe in a direction (up/down/left/right) |
drag_and_drop | Drag from one location to another |
App Lifecycle (iOS/Android)
| Tool | Description |
|---|---|
get_app_state | Check app state (installed, running, background, foreground) |
Context Switching (Hybrid Apps)
| Tool | Description |
|---|---|
get_contexts | List available contexts (NATIVE_APP, WEBVIEW_*) |
get_current_context | Show the currently active context |
switch_context | Switch between native and webview contexts |
Device Control (iOS/Android)
| Tool | Description |
|---|---|
rotate_device | Rotate to portrait or landscape |
hide_keyboard | Hide on-screen keyboard |
get_geolocation / set_geolocation | Get or set device GPS location |

Browser configuration options:
// Default settings (headed mode, 1280x1080)
start_browser()
// Firefox
start_browser({browser: 'firefox'})
// Edge
start_browser({browser: 'edge'})
// Safari (headed only; requires macOS)
start_browser({browser: 'safari'})
// Headless mode
start_browser({headless: true})
// Custom dimensions
start_browser({windowWidth: 1920, windowHeight: 1080})
// Headless with custom dimensions
start_browser({headless: true, windowWidth: 1920, windowHeight: 1080})
// Pass custom capabilities (e.g. Chrome extensions, profile, prefs)
start_browser({
headless: false,
capabilities: {
'goog:chromeOptions': {
args: ['--user-data-dir=/tmp/wdio-mcp-profile', '--load-extension=/path/to/unpacked-extension']
}
}
})

Preserving app state between sessions:
Test my Android app without resetting data:
1. Start app session with noReset: true and fullReset: false
2. App launches with existing login state and user data preserved
3. Run test scenarios
4. Close session (app remains installed with data intact)
